EFSA considers consumption of dioxin-contaminated Irish pork is no serious health risk

Brussels, 10/12/2008 (Agence Europe) - Invited by the European Commission to take a stance on the human health risks associated with the possible presence of dioxins in pork and pork products, the EFSA (European Food Safety Authority) issued a scientific opinion on 10 December in which it seeks to reassure consumers concerned about exports of contaminated Irish pork to the EU and towards third countries (EUROPE 9799).
